Considering Google Ads for your therapy practice? Paid advertising offers a fast track to visibility that SEO can’t match. When someone searches “therapist near me,” you can appear at the top instantly—if you know what you’re doing.
The problem is that Google Ads for therapy is uniquely challenging. Mental health keywords are expensive. Many searchers aren’t good fits. And Google’s restrictions on healthcare advertising add complexity. Without therapy-specific expertise, it’s easy to burn through budget with little to show.
What you need is Google Ads management that understands therapy. Someone who knows which keywords are worth bidding on, how to write ads that attract good-fit clients, and how to navigate Google’s healthcare policies.
